PRINCESS Leonor of Asturias and her sister, Infanta Sofia, will be appearing in public this Easter after a long spell behind the scenes.
The young princesses, who have not been seen in public since October 12 when they accompanied their parents to see a traditional military parade, will be accompanying their parents King Felipe and Queen Letizia and their grandmother Doña Sofia to Mass at Palma de Mallorca cathedral this Sunday, April 5.
The Spanish Royal Family have traditionally attended Mass on Easter Sunday at Palma cathedral ever since they started spending Easter holidays at the Marivent Palace, the traditional royal summer residence.
